             Summary: Elasticity: scale up task count beyond the input 
partition count.

Problem: Throughput via parallelism is tied to the number of tasks which is 
equal to the partition count of input streams. If a job is facing lag and is 
already at the max container count = number of tasks = number of input 
partitions, then the only choice it is left with is to repartition the input. 
The need for this arises due to the process-time of the job’s logic which is 
not under Samza’s control.

Solution: Proposed approach is to allow consumption of a portion of the 
partition (SystemStreamPartition) by a virtual task. Virtual task is the same 
as a task except that it consumes sub-ssp.
